    The Epic Games Store officially launched in 2019, capitalizing on the massive success of Fortnite, a cultural phenomenon that has partnered with brands like Star Wars, DC, Marvel and celebrities such as Snoop Dogg and Sabrina Carpenter. Created to rival Valve’s Steam, the store stands out by providing free games every week, featuring a mix of indie gems and major AAA titles.

    Now, be honest. Who doesn’t enjoy free games? If you would, you’ll want to jump in on the action and create an Epic Games account. Signing up for an account is free. Once that’s done, head over to the free games section on the official website every Thursday at 11 a.m. ET for weekly offerings. Sometimes there will be breaks, such as during the holidays, but usually you can expect at least one free game each week. On special occasions, such as Christmas, new games are released almost daily. But the best part? You can keep the games forever if you download them before a new game is added to the roster. This usually happens after a week of being free, so download the game while you can.

    Console gamers need to be aware of a crucial point before getting too excited. The Epic Games Store is exclusively for PC users, meaning they are the only ones who can take advantage of the discounts and deals available. While the store offers games for Mac, the free titles are not always compatible with Mac systems.

    What’s the new free game on the Epic Games Store this week? (June 26 to July 3)

    Shedworks/Epic Games Store

    Sable

    Now, there some games that are great, and then there are games that make you wish you could go back in time and play it again without knowing anything about it. Sable from Shedworks is definitely the latter. If you’ve not played Sable at least once, then you’re doing it wrong.

    Developed by Shedworks and released in September 2021, Sable has players embark on a unique journey as a nomad named Sable. Exploration is truly key in this adventure, and you’ll often be rewarded for going off the well-treaded path to see what else is out there.

    Sable is visually stunning with a variety of environments and mesmerizing landscapes. Whether you’re trudging over dunes or pushing through the remains of spaceships and other ancient wonders, Sable is genuinely one of the most beautiful games we’ve played. Not only will you feel wonder, but you’ll also be treated to a story that unfolds in such a mesmerizing way that you’ll never forget it.

    If you’re still not convinced, we recommend checking out its numerous nominations from the video game industry worldwide. At The Game Awards 2021, it was nominated for Best Debut Indie Game and Outstanding Achievement for an Independent Game. At the 25th Annual D.I.C.E. Awards, PC Gamer crowned it as Best Narrative of 2021. That’s just two of its accolades, but we hope you get the gist: Sable is the game to play.

    Usually $25, Sable is available for free via the Epic Games Store. Epic Game Store customers give it a 4.5 rating out of 5, particularly enjoying how well-suited the game is for beginners, as well as Sable’s unique visuals and fantastic storytelling.

    What will be free on the Epic Games Store next week? (July 3 to July 10)

    Epic Games Store/Jaspel

    Backpack Hero

    Not all of us can save the day with a trusty sword and little else, some of us prefer to actually have a whole backpack of things to slay our all-important archnemesis. Or at least, that’s the premise behind Jaspel’s Backpack Hero.

    Backpack Hero is a deckbuilding roguelike that’s not just about what you can carry, but how you organize what’s inside. Placement is everything, and finding the right spot is vital for helping players increase their powers and tackle ancient dungeons, caves, swamps and other nasty beasts they come across.

    As the unlikely hero in this adventure, the goal in Story Mode is to rebuild Haversack Hill and help its inhabitants by befriending them, as well as going on quests. As you continue, you’ll meet new residents and unlock new challenges and heroes.

    If you’re seeking something a little different from your standard roguelike, then Backpack Hero is the way to go. You can play over and over thanks to its Story Mode and over 800+ items to gather and collect. It will keep you on your toes and satisfied no matter how many runs you take.

    Usually $16, Backpack Hero will be available for free via the Epic Games Store next week. The Epic Games Store does not yet have an official rating for Backpack Hero. Still, reviews applaud its rich, replayable loop and describe it as a “thoroughly entertaining deckbuilding roguelike.”

    Epic Games Store/Bedtime Digital Games

    Figment

    If you’re looking for something a little whimsical that will challenge your brain and your gameplay brawn, then keep an eye out for the intriguing action-adventure game Figment from Bedtime Digital Games.

    Featuring a hand-drawn world, players will take on the adventure of exploring the human subconscious. It certainly isn’t the first indie game that tackles the human mind through puzzles and enigmatic characters that you meet along the way, but has it ever looked so beautiful? That’s up to you to decide.

    Described as a game that “deals with despair and loss whilst managing to be optimistic and uplifting,” Figment is perfect for gamers who enjoy tackling heavy topics while also exploring enigmatic worlds.

    Usually $15, Figment will be available for free via the Epic Games Store next week. Epic Games Store customers give it a 4.5 rating out of 5, particularly enjoying how well-suited the game is for beginners, as well as Figment’s epic boss battles.

    To get free games from the Epic Store each week, you must sign up and make an account.

    To register as a user for the Epic Store, first head to the Epic Games website. At the top right-hand corner, click the Sign In button and then Create Account at the bottom of the page.

    The Epic Store is different to Steam, so the games that you own on the Epic Store will not be available to play on Steam. If you want to play the free games you’ve downloaded from the Epic Store, you must play them via Epic’s launcher.
